• Stars
    star
    4
  • Rank 3,198,948 (Top 65 %)
  • Language
    Go
  • License
    MIT License
  • Created about 1 year ago
  • Updated almost 1 year ago

Reviews

There are no reviews yet. Be the first to send feedback to the community and the maintainers!

Repository Details

PGPG is the Pretty Good Parser Generator

More Repositories

1

miller

Miller is like awk, sed, cut, join, and sort for name-indexed data such as CSV, TSV, and tabular JSON
Go
8,154
star
2

scripts

Productivity tools for Linux/Unix.
Ruby
18
star
3

sack

Simple command-line calculator for small finite groups. Unix bc for abstract algebra.
Python
9
star
4

lumin

Simple command-line tool to highlight matches in files -- like grep with --color, but shows all lines while highlighting matches
Go
8
star
5

percolation

C code for 2D/3D lattice percolation
C
8
star
6

ctools

General-purpose C tools, vintage ANSI
C
6
star
7

minecurser

Command-line Minesweeper clone using the curses library, and vi-style navigation keystrokes
C
6
star
8

mcmc-interacting-spatial-permutations

C source code for Markov chain Monte Carlo methods for interacting spatial permutations
C
5
star
9

pgr

Plotter tool for tabular numerical data: file I/O and argument-parsing wrapped around matplotlib
Python
4
star
10

iff2

Minimalistic p=2 32/64-bit-word finite-field library
C
4
star
11

scripts-math

Various linear-algebra and stats scripts, in Python and Perl.
Python
4
star
12

dotfiles

A place to put my Linux/Unix dotfiles
Shell
3
star
13

pingety-ping

Colorized terminal-mode bar-charting for ping
Ruby
3
star
14

quarto-markdown-skeleton

CSS
2
star
15

ruffl

Finite-fields library in Ruby
Ruby
2
star
16

poki

Poki is a poor man's wiki generator
Ruby
2
star
17

bridge-walk-count

C code for bridges in self-avoiding random walks (SAWs) in the plane
C
2
star
18

scripts-misc

Simple image-file manipulation, LaTeX support, and Unixism-replacers for Perl-on-Windows
Perl
2
star
19

pangram-checker

A simple JavaScript app to see if a phrase is a pangram
HTML
2
star
20

spit

Scripting for piles of idempotent tasks
Python
2
star
21

practical-chrestomathies

How to do task T in language L
Go
1
star
22

spffl

A finite-field library in C++
C++
1
star
23

classical-ciphers

Light-hearted poking around with Vignere, Playfair, and Four-square ciphers
Python
1
star
24

rube

Cycle decomposition for moves on the Rubik's cube; Common Lisp / Python / Clojure porting experiments
Clojure
1
star
25

quarto-book-mode

1
star
26

the-shoke-language

Shell
1
star
27

jko-toggler

A quick little example of using JavaScript buttons to toggle section visibility for HTML pages.
HTML
1
star
28

away

No-frills setup for conveying minimal bashrc/vimrc/scripts to away hosts (EC2, etc.)
Vim Script
1
star
29

uno-runner

A little Java simulator for the card game Uno, for investigating fat-tailedness of game-length and other distributions.
Java
1
star
30

miller-js

Very experimental Miller UI project
Vue
1
star
31

quarto-ci-render-experiment

Testing `quarto render` from within CI
CSS
1
star
32

python-package-skeleton

Runnable cheat-sheet with all things python3
Python
1
star
33

johnkerl.github.com

Parent page for repos at http://github.com/johnkerl
CSS
1
star
34

quarto-ghp-experiment

Python
1
star
35

johnkerl

Profile README
1
star